On Wednesday 28 June 2006 02:21, Julian Seward wrote:
> I've been using -std-vga for a couple of weeks now, and it works well
> at least for the guests I've been using (Win2K/XP, Red Hat 9, SuSE 10.1).
Really? My win2k install couldn't do anything useful with -std-vga. It would
only do the very basic 640x480x4 mode. I'm fairly sure win9x can't do
anything useful with straight VGA either.
> Overall it seems to work much better than the default 5446 simulation
> and it seems to me that non-developer users, who are presumably the larger
> fraction of the user base, would benefit from having -std-vga as the
> default. The "it just works" property is important for new users, and
> -std-vga has more of that than the 5446 just at the moment.
In my experience the Cirrus emulation "just works", and is supported by pretty
much every OS out the box. AFAIK Windows earlier than XP doesn't needs
additional 3rd party drivers to support anonymous VESA hardware.
